#5c1eb8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5c1eb8 is composed of 36.1% red, 11.8%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 83.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 264.2 degrees, a saturation of 72% and a lightness of 42%. #5c1eb8 color hex could be obtained by blending #b83cff with #000071.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

Shades and Tints of #5c1eb8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08030f is the darkest color, while #fefd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#5c1eb8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a686e is the less saturated color, while #5705d1 is the most saturated one.
